SALVADOR, July 6 — The World Cup quarter-final between the Netherlands and Costa Rica went into extra-time today, after regulation time ended 0-0.

While the Dutch enjoyed most of the possession Costa Rica, the surprise packages of the tournament, kept them valiantly at bay, with goalkeeper Keylor Nevas pulling off a series of superb saves.

On the one occasion he was beaten Wesley Sneijder’s freekick from the edge of the box ricocheted off the near post.

And in stoppage time, a Costa Rican defender cleared off the goalline, the ball hitting the underside of the crossbar and rebounding out of danger. — AFP
